    I had a unit for several years at a very manageable cost. Unfortunately Midgard bought them out (no notice to customers until payment was due & I was informed of a hike in cost). I had previously had a unit with Midgard but left because of frequent increases in cost and no change to any services. I decided to stick around regardless of my previous distaste for the company. I finally decided I could no longer afford to pay double the original cost of the unit. I filed a 30 day vacate notice. Upon arriving to remove some things I had to have my entry code reset. I planned to come back in a few days to remove remaining items. Upon my return days later my entry code was again not working. I was informed that since I hadn't returned days prior that they took the liberty of tossing my remaining items in a dumpster and cleared me from the system even though I still had two weeks before my 30 days notice was up. Unbelievable and ILLEGAL.

    I rented a storage unit on a month by month basis beginning mid October 2022. At the end of October, I indicated that I would only need the storage unit through November. Further, I told them that I would visit the office when I vacated the unit in November so that they could rent it to somebody else.I return to the office on November 16 to tell them that I had moved out and would not need the unit for the balance of the month. They mistakenly thought that that was my notification date and have charged me for the entire month of December. They charged my credit card without my authorization. I never agreed to auto pay. They refused to consider my earlier move out date. The employee who I spoke with in October had only been with the company for one month. It is highly conceivable that he was not trained on how to put notes into the system. I want my December 2022 rent return to me. I live in ***** and have not needed the unit for almost 2 months.
